About this role
Role Overview
Act as project manager, structural lead and designer for engineering assignments
Attend site visits related to pre-design information gathering, construction and post-construction review
Coordinate work with clients and other disciplines including highway/road, electrical, drainage and environmental planning
Analyze and evaluate appropriate design solutions and design of transportation structures including bridges, culverts, retaining walls and foundations
Provide direction to project team members and support staff through verbal and written instructions
Direct CAD team for drawing preparation and review deliverables before submission to the client
Conduct business development activities to secure new projects by client liaison and proposal preparation
Prepare and review technical reports, tender documents and cost estimate
Provide tender evaluations and/or construction engineering services
Work within assigned project budgets and schedules
Supervise and mentor junior staff concerning project work
Requirements
Experience in project management
B.A.Sc. or B.Eng. in civil/structural engineering, with strong interest and experience in bridge engineering
P.Eng and 10+ years' experience in leading large transportation structures projects
Valid driver's license
Strong computer skills, including experience with SAP2000, CSiBridge, SFRAME
Excellent written and verbal communication skills
Able to work in a team environment and excel in both bridge and multi-disciplined projects.
Proven ability to supervise, direct and mentor junior staff
Demonstrated interest in business development activates and preparation of proposals
Organized and detail-oriented
